Realistic fire simulation created in Houdini 20.5 using the powerful Axiom GPU solver. I have also use GPU based Karma XPU rendering in solaris. It is very strong to get quick renders along with nVedia Optix Denoiser. At last I used nuke and its upscale technique to get hires resolution output without loosing any quality. You must use OCIO aces 1.2 or higher to get similar output.

Axiom is an amazing GPU-based simulation plugin from "theoryaccelerated" available for free with the Houdini Education license. The speed and detail it delivers for pyro simulations is impressive. I strongly suggest to purchase if needed for any commercial project.

Voxel size - 0.006 [666*750*736]
Sim Time - 30min
Render Time - 5min per frame (16-32 samples xpu render)
Total Frames - 120
